Iron-catalyzed homocoupling of aryl halides and derivatives in the presence of alkyllithiums.

Dounia Toummini1, Fouad Ouazzani, Marc Taillefer.   

Abstract

Direct synthesis of biaryl derivatives from aryl halides takes place under very mild temperature conditions by using a ligand-free iron catalytic system. The procedure, which proceeds via an in situ quantitative aryl halide exchange with alkyllithiums, allows for excellent control of the reactivity and is in line with the sustainable development. The method is also applicable to styryl and benzyl halides and to phenylacetylene.
